Our History

Established on September 11, 2020, American Patriot Engineering and Construction Services, LLC was founded by Martin C. Jung, a 23-year Service Disabled Combat Veteran, with the intent to provide specialized Design, Engineering, Construction Management and General Construction services to Federal, State and Private Sector Clients, Partners and Stakeholders.  These specialized services help to protect and promote our National interests in the global economy and security arenas.

CHARITY

Part of being Loyal to our communities comes with the Duty to always give back. APECS will give 10% of net profit back to our communities. Generally, the company will contribute in the following ways: Faith or Benevolent Organizations, Hospitals/Health Charities, Employee Charities/Military.
